As noted before, WWE is currently interested in a potential collaboration with Hollywood legend Sylvester Stallone for this April’s WrestleMania 40 event in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.
Dave Meltzer reported in this week’s Wrestling Observer Newsletter that his sources confirmed WrestleVotes’ report about WWE officials being interested in a collaboration with Stallone for their event due to Stallone’s Rocky Balboa character ties with the city. Meltzer reported that those spoken to with WWE also confirmed that the company has had recent talks with Stallone over this potential plan.
Those spoken to reportedly also stated that as of earlier this week, Stallone had informed WWE officials that there was a current schedule conflict preventing him from appearing at their upcoming event. Meltzer reported that no deal can be done unless Stallone is able to or wants to remove this schedule conflict.
